Transaction 93a765734eec6ac0821c2d30fc307cea6f10af17c7fb9d79e23d1afdee618c25

1 Input
2 Outputs
  • 93a765734eec6ac0821c2d30fc307cea6f10af17c7fb9d79e23d1afdee618c25:0
  • value  64500
    address  3LGgzKfXXWi6fkrZdbKNCZK3BMdpwQ8MxF
  • 93a765734eec6ac0821c2d30fc307cea6f10af17c7fb9d79e23d1afdee618c25:1
  • value  28372833446
    address  3MZ7gaSd7cpQ6ACosCGFSRrqJ2LNomwH1u